Dive into day 4 of your remarkable road trip in Italy. Today you'll explore 3 destinations, including Padua, Bologna, and Florence. At the end of the day, you’ll unwind at one of the finest accommodations in Florence, where you'll spend 3 nights.

Fasten your seatbelt and make your way to your next stop — Padua, home to many well-known sights in the region. Keep in mind that your travel time from Venice to Padua may take around 39 min without traffic disruptions. Upon arrival in Padua, we highly recommend checking out some of the top attractions.

For a more meaningful self-guided tour of the city's best attractions, visit The Basilica Of St. Anthony, a popular church that is sure to impress. Take in the surroundings and enjoy the freedom of exploring at your own pace before you continue your journey. Next, head to Prato Della Valle and admire its detailed features.

When you’ve had your share of Padua, prepare for your next destination. Admire the views and listen to some good music as you drive in the direction of Bologna. Your travel time is around 1 hour 33 min.

One of our top recommendations for your sightseeing is Two Towers. Spend some time admiring the breathtaking features of the monument before you continue to your next stop.

When you’ve had your share of Bologna, prepare for your next destination. Admire the views and listen to some good music as you drive in the direction of Florence. Your travel time is around 1 hour 34 min.

Savor the day by heading to Piazzale Michelangelo, an extraordinary observation deck that draws visitors from near and far. When you're done, continue to Galleria Dell'accademia, where you can soak in the photogenic surroundings.

Next, explore Cathedral Of Santa Maria Del Fiore, yet another extraordinary place to see in the area.

On day 5 of your road trip, you will have an entire day to discover what to see in Florence. You’ll stay in Florence for 2 nights.

A visit to Oltrarno is a must on the agenda today. This neighborhood is full of hidden gems and character, perfect for a leisurely stroll. Plus, you’ll be close to some of the city’s most famous sights.

Ponte Vecchio leaves a lasting impression. This historical landmark is one of the most world-famous places to visit in Florence. Next, head to Uffizi Gallery, a top-rated art gallery, known for its historic features.

In between the sights, don’t hesitate to take small detours to explore local stores and eateries. When you’re ready to continue your adventure, head to Palazzo Vecchio. This culturally significant palace is a highly recommended experience. Nearby, you'll also find Piazza Della Signoria and Basilica Of Santa Croce In Florence Visit these for an interesting touch to your journey.

Greet day 6 of your road trip in Italy with a smile and start your day with a hearty breakfast. You have 1 night to stay in Florence, so get ready to make the most of your time in the region. On the agenda for this day, you’ll find only the best things to see and do in Siena.

Embrace the thrill of the open road as you wave goodbye to Florence and set your GPS to Siena. While on the road, immerse yourself in your favorite road trip tunes or sample the sounds from a local radio station. This car ride usually takes around 1 hour 15 min. Upon reaching Siena, unwind, observe, and explore. The best things to do, see, and eat are waiting for you.

Our first attraction recommendation in Siena is Pubblico Palace, an increasingly popular palace that draws attention for its culturally significant features. Spend some time soaking in the atmosphere before continuing to Tower Of Mangia, a picture-perfect monument that stands out in the city.

Time flies when you're having fun! But don't forget to stop for a bit to eat and drink between your adventures. When you're rested and recharged, head to Piazza Del Campo, an astonishing public square that offers a unique experience. Be sure to also explore Siena Cathedral, a nearby church, highly recommended by other travelers. End your self-guided tour at Fontebranda, a symbolic historical landmark and the perfect final attraction in Siena.
